April meeting of the American Physical Society to be held in Minneapolis and online

March 10, 2023
in Latest News
0
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ter

Physicists from around the world will meet to present new research that spans from quarks to the cosmos at the American Physical Society’s (APS) April Meeting. The conference will be held in person in Minneapolis April 15-18 and online everywhere April 24-26.

Scientific Program

The scientific program includes more than 1,400 presentations on astrophysics, cosmology, particle physics, gravitation, nuclear physics and more. For more information, search the scientific program. All times are in U.S. Central time. 

Hybrid Format

The April Meeting will have both in-person and online experiences. The in-person experience will be at the Hilton Minneapolis April 15-18. It will include scientific sessions, exhibits, networking events, receptions and more. In-person press registration includes access to the online experience. 

The online experience will be held April 24-26. It will feature livestreamed scientific sessions, keynote style talks, poster slams and more. Select content from the scientific sessions at the in-person meeting will be available for on-demand viewing.

Content on the online meeting platform will be available to all press registrants for 90 days after the online meeting concludes.
